The Special Procedures Registered Nursewill function as an integral part of the Medical Imaging/Radiology team andprovide quality nursing care to inpatient and outpatient clients in the MedicalImaging Department. You will care for patients across the lifespan and must beprepared to handle all unexpected emergencies that occur during anyimaging/interventional procedure. What you willdo in this role: You will perform RN duties in any of the following areas: generaldiagnostic, interventional/therapeutic procedures, nuclear medicine,ultrasound, computed tomography, magnetic resonance imaging and breast imaging. You will thoroughly explain and answer patient and familyquestions. You will assess patient and provide proper documentation inpatient's chart. You will be responsible for assessing the nursing needs andinitiating appropriate intervention for patients in the MedicalImaging/Radiology Department. You will communicate with physicians and other healthcarecolleagues on the effectiveness of care. Requirements Must be a graduate from an accredited school of Nursing:Associate's Degree in Nursing or higher is required. Must be licensed as a Registered Nurse in the state which youpractice and/or hold and active Compact/Multi-State RN license. A current American Heart Association (AHA) or American Red CrossBasic Life Support (BLS) Heath Care Provider is required. A current American Heart Association (AHA) or American RedAdvanced Cardiac Life Support (ACLS) Heath Care Provider is required. Prior Critical Care experience is preferred. You will provide general nursing care to Medical/surgical and critical care patients requiring any form of dialysis or total plasma exchange/plasmapheresis. You will administer prescribed dialysis treatments and medications in accordance with approved nursing techniques. You will prepare equipment and aid physician during treatments and examinations of patients. You will observe patient, record significant conditions and reactions, and notify supervisor or physician of patient s condition and reaction to drugs, treatments and significant incidents. You will take temperature, pulse, blood pressure, and other vital signs to detect deviations from normal and assess condition to patient. You will prepare suite for dialysis patients, prepare machines and RO for treatments, prepare off suite rooms for dialysis treatments. You may make beds, bathe and feed patients. You may serve as leader for the group of personnel rendering nursing care to a number of patients. The OperatingRoom Registered Nurse will provide professional surgical nursing careto patients utilizing the nursing process, collaborating with other members ofthe health care delivery team, including physicians, to assure quality healthcare. The Operating Room Nurseassumes the responsibility for ensuring effective communication with thesurgical technologists, the other Registered Nurses, the surgeons, the patientsand their families, as well as the other members of the surgical team.
